Full Stack Engineer, Java , Spring Boot Consultant Specialist
Job Summary
Some careers shine brighter than others.
If youre looking for a career that will help you stand out join HSBC and fulfil your potential. Whether you want a career that could take you to the top or simply take you in an exciting new direction HSBC offers opportunities support and rewards that will take you further.
HSBC is one of the largest banking and financial services organisations in the world with operations in 64 countries and territories. We aim to be where the growth is enabling businesses to thrive and economies to prosper and ultimately helping people to fulfil their hopes and realise their ambitions.
We are currently seeking an experienced professional to join our team in the role of Consultant Specialist
In this role you will:
- Design and implement full stack features (frontend components backend services APIs) that meet project requirements and SLAs.
- Take end-to-end responsibility for one or more components or servicesfrom design through to production support
- Write clean maintainable code using AI coding assistants with strong unit and integration tests; ensure both happy and unhappy paths are considered and covered.
- Contribute to automated test suites (unit integration end-to-end) and help maintain test pipelines; use tools such as Selenium/Cucumber for UI flows where applicable.
- Contribute to CI/CD pipelines and deployment automation; help reduce manual steps and deploy safely and frequently.
- Participate in on-call rotations incident response and post-incident review; implement fixes and preventative measures.
- Monitor profile and optimise services for performance resilience and scalability; implement observability (logs/metrics/traces) and alerts.
- Work with BAs UX QA and DevOps to deliver end-to-end customer journeys; provide clear technical input during planning and grooming sessions.
- Use productivity tools (e.g. GitHub Copilot) and be open to applying approved AI-assisted solutions where they add value. Follow and promote secure coding code reviews documentation and team conventions.
- Provide mentoring and guiding directly or indirectly to other software engineers by giving clear technical direction feedback and timely suggestions to ensure a high-quality standard of deliverables according to HSBC standards and best practices.
To be successful you will:
- Currently be a hands-on full stack developer with minimum 6-8 years experience of advanced software development e.g. implementation of real-time interaction between headless services.
- Strong experience with Java Spring Boot and modern frontend frameworks (ReactJS preferred). Experience designing and building RESTful APIs working with microservices.
- Practical experience with public cloud (GCP Azure or AWS) Docker and Kubernetes or managed container services. Experience with relational databases; ability to model data and optimize queries.
- Testing: Strong test-first mindset; experience with unit integration and E2E tests. Familiarity with Selenium/Cucumber or similar UI automation is a plus. CI/CD & DevOps: Comfortable contributing to CI/CD (Jenkins GitHub) and automating builds and deployments.
- Experience with cloud native development and public cloud providers like GCP or Azure. Experience with logging metrics tracing and alerting; proven capability in diagnosing production issues - Production Support and incident management.
- Clear communicator who can work across disciplines and explain trade-offs to technical and non-technical stakeholders. Pragmatic problem-solver takes ownership and continuously learns new tools and techniques. Are passionate about technology and look for opportunities to learn & bring new ideas to the team.
- Awareness of secure coding practices and need for compliance in regulated environments. Able to use Copilot to deliver with speed as well as apply HSBC approved AI solutions to increase productivity
- Excellent knowledge of their technical environment. Forward thinking making the right decisions based on strategy. Knowledge and experience on DevOps Disciplined Agile Delivery (DAD) Agile control Framework. Can-do attitude and problem-solving mindset. Self-starter
Youll achieve more when you join HSBC.
Personal data held by the Bank relating to employment applications will be used in accordance with our Privacy Statement which is available on our website.
Issued by HSBC Software Development India
Required Experience:
IC
About Company
HSBC Holdings plc is a British multinational investment bank and financial services holding company. It was the 7th largest bank in the world by 2018, and the largest in Europe, with total assets of US$2.558 trillion.